What is the structure of DNA?

Back

DNA is structured as a double helix, consisting of two strands that wind around each other.

What are the building blocks of DNA?

Back

The building blocks of DNA are nucleotides, which are composed of a phosphate group, a sugar (deoxyribose), and a nitrogenous base.

What base pairs with Adenine in DNA?

Back

Thymine pairs with Adenine in DNA.

What is the process of copying DNA before cell division called?

Back

The process of copying DNA before cell division is called DNA replication.

What are the two main functions of DNA?

Back

The two main functions of DNA are to store genetic information and to provide instructions for protein synthesis.

What is mitosis?

Back

Mitosis is the process of cell division that results in two genetically identical daughter cells.

What is the role of the phosphate group in a nucleotide?

Back

The phosphate group helps form the backbone of the DNA strand and connects to the sugar of the next nucleotide.
